Television Hosts

Television hosts are individuals who present and guide television programs, engaging with the audience while facilitating the show’s content. They play a crucial role in entertainment, news, reality shows, talk shows, and various other formats. Television hosts often introduce segments, interview guests, and contribute to discussions, acting as a bridge between the audience and the show’s material. Depending on the program’s nature, they may exhibit different styles, such as being informative, entertaining, or comedic. Successful television hosts often have strong communication skills, charisma, and the ability to connect with viewers, making them a central figure in shaping the show’s tone and direction.
